WebJun 25, 2024 · DASH stands for Dietary Approaches to Stop Hypertension. The DASH diet is a healthy-eating plan designed to help treat or prevent high blood pressure (hypertension). The DASH diet includes foods that are rich in potassium, calcium and magnesium. These nutrients help control blood pressure. WebHealth Risks of High Blood Pressure . High blood pressure can lead to serious health issues if left unchecked. This is why it is vital to have regular blood pressure readings taken. Some of the health risks caused by high blood pressure can include: aneurysm; stroke; chronic kidney disease; eye damage; heart attack ; heart failure ; peripheral ... WebMar 19, 2024 · The diuretics used to treat high blood pressure are thiazides (chlorthalidone, hydrochlorothiazide, and indapamide). In some cases, a potassium supplement or a potassium-sparing diuretic (amiloride, spironolactone, or triamterene) are given in combination with a thiazide diuretic because the thiazides can cause potassium … WebMar 24, 2024 · Diuretics remove extra water and sodium (salt) from your body, reducing the amount of fluid in your blood. The main diuretic for high blood pressure treatment is thiazide. Diuretics are often used with other high blood pressure medicines, sometimes in one combined pill. Beta blockers help your heart beat slower and with less force.
